Description

Mi Home Estate Agents are delighted to present to market this extended and impressive three bedroom semi-detached home, ideally positioned within a popular residential area of Warton. 

The property is ideally positioned for easy access to Wartons amenities, Freckleton and Kirkham, with a range of shops, parks and well-regarded schools close by. The property is also within walking distance for BAE Systems. Lytham and Preston are both just a short drive away, making this an excellent location for those looking to enjoy a well-connected yet residential setting.

Offering beautifully presented versatile accommodation throughout, the property has been thoughtfully extended to the rear, creating a fantastic open-plan kitchen and additional living space, making this an ideal home for families.

The accommodation comprises; entrance vestibule, generous living room, attractive fitted kitchen which opens into the impressive rear extension. The extension benefits from skylights and bi-folding doors, creating a bright and sociable space with direct access onto the rear garden.

To the first floor are three well-proportioned bedrooms, together with a contemporary four-piece family bathroom suite.

The loft has been partially converted, providing useful additional space and offering potential for further development, subject to the necessary planning and building regulations.

Externally, the property enjoys great kerb appeal, with dark UPVC windows and a paved driveway providing ample off-road parking for approximately 3/4 vehicles. To the rear is a good-sized landscaped garden, mainly laid to lawn with flagged areas providing ideal spaces for outdoor seating and entertaining. Ground Floor

Entrance Vestibule - 7 x 2'11 ft (2.13 x 0.89 m)

Entrance vestibule with composite front door with frosted square detailing and full length frosted side window panels, radiator and tiled flooring.

Lounge - 17'2 x 15 ft (5.23 x 4.57 m)

Lounge with UPVc double glazed window to the front with fitted blinds, feature electric fire, radiator and wood effect flooring.

Kitchen - 15'10 x 7'9 ft (4.83 x 2.36 m)

Kitchen open to the stunning rear extension. Featuring a range of handle-less wall and base units with dark worktops and upstands. Incorporating appliances including two integrated Neff ovens, five ring hob with over head extractor, integrated fridge freezer, integrated washing machine, dishwasher and dryer. Inset sink and drainer with boiling water tap and food waste disposer. Spotlight lighting, plinth heating and tiled flooring.

Dining Family Room - 15'10 x 8'10 ft (4.83 x 2.69 m)

Stunning rear extension with UPVc double glazed window to the side, three skylight windows and tri-fold doors across the rear accessing the garden. Spotlight lighting, vertical radiator and tiled flooring.

First Floor

Landing - 6'11 x 6'11 ft (2.11 x 2.11 m)

Landing accessing the first floor accommodation, carpeted flooring and access to the loft which is part converted and has a ladder, skylight window and lighting.

Bedroom One - 12'1 x 9'10 ft (3.68 x 3 m)

Main bedroom with UPVc double glazed window to the front with fitted blinds, radiator and carpeted flooring.

Bedroom Two - 10'9 x 9'10 ft (3.28 x 3 m)

Second bedroom with UPVc double glazed window to the rear with fitted blinds, radiator and carpeted flooring.

Bedroom Three - 6'11 x 7'8 ft (2.11 x 2.34 m)

Third bedroom with UPVc double glazed window to the front with fitted blinds, radiator and carpeted flooring.

Bathroom - 7'9 x 6'9 ft (2.36 x 2.06 m)

Well appointed family bathroom with UPVc double glazed frosted window to the rear. Featuring a four piece bathroom suite comprising of WC, wash hand basin, shower cubicle and bath with shower attachment. Heated towel rail and tiled flooring.

External

Externally, the property enjoys a smart and well-maintained frontage with an attractive paved pathway leading to the entrance, complemented by an artificial lawn and established planted borders. Gated access to the side provides additional paved space and leads through to the rear.
The enclosed rear garden has been designed with low maintenance and outdoor living in mind, featuring extensive paved patio areas ideal for seating and entertaining, alongside a central artificial lawn. A raised rendered border provides additional planting space, while a useful timber storage shed sits to the rear. The garden is fully enclosed by fencing, creating a private and secure outdoor space, with the bi-folding doors providing a fantastic connection between the house and garden.
